How they compare
Central Asia currently reports 1,114 kt against 28.46 kt in Cabo Verde, a difference of 1,086 kt.
That makes Central Asia's figure about 39.1 times Cabo Verde's.
Across all 32 years both countries report, Central Asia has been ahead every year.
Cabo Verde ranks 32nd and Central Asia ranks 31st of 32 countries.
Central Asia has averaged higher in every one of the 4 decades both report.

About this data
The FAOSTAT domain on Emissions Totals summarizes the greenhouse gas (GHG) emissions disseminated in the FAOSTAT Climate Change domains of emissions from agrifood systems. Data are computed following the Tier 1 methods of the Intergovernmental Panel on Climate Change (IPCC) Guidelines for National greenhouse gas (GHG) Inventories (IPCC, 1996; 1997; 2000; 2002; 2006; 2014). Emissions from other economic sectors as defined by the IPCC are also disseminated in the domain for completeness.
